Step-by-step explanation:
m∠ABD + m∠DBC = 90°
2x + 3x = 90°
5x = 90°
x = 90/5
x = 18
m∠ABD = 2(18)
= 36°
m∠DBC = 3(18)
= 54°

Assume that the points are A, B, and C, B is between A and C, and note that a distinct line segment means that, at most, one point can intersect. This means that if we have AB and AC, AB has more than one point and AB is part of AC, so they are not two distinct lines. However, AB and BC are distinct due to that they only intersect at B. Our options to connect points are AB, AC, and BC. Since AC overlaps BC and AB, if AC is used, we have 1 as our answer. However, we can use AB and BC, increasing our limit to 2.
